If you know you can quit smoking crack, why on earth would you make the decision to keep coming back to it every few weeks when you have seen what is taking from your life? That, my friend, is what we call powerlessness and insanity. You're doing the same thing over and over and expecting different results. Ask yourself, do you honestly, deep down believe that you have any control over using? Do you really think this is a matter of willpower? If so, then like you said... since you know you can quit, quit. But, going back in a few weeks is NOT quitting.... Actually, it might be easy to quit, but staying quit is where you begin to learn you are powerless... CRACK makes your choices.

My suggestion... get to NA... go to meeting no matter what, whether you're sick, high, sober, whatever. Just keep going no matter what. The sad, yet realitic alternative is death, jail or institutions. Ask yourself if you've had enough? Are you willing to lose everything else, maybe even possibly yourself? And what are you willing to do to stay clean?
